Good luck, here's some tips
1-be quiet and listen
2-be quiet and listen
3-see 1 and 2
4-keep your head up
5-be firm but fair, if your asked something and you dont know, say you don;t know, they can spot bullshit.
6-don't try to take it all in the first shift, it takes time.
Most importantly, Think OFFICER SAFETY all the time, plan for the worse case scenario and everything else is easy.Should you ever need anything, feel free to email me.
